hanging the Name or Place of Business in your GST registration requires filing an Amendment Application. Here's a breakdown of the processes involved:

Change of Name (Legal or Trade Name)

This is considered a Core Field amendment in GST. Here's the general process:

  • Gather Necessary Documents: You'll need documents supporting the change of name. These may include:

    • For Legal Name Change:
      • Government gazette notification.
      • Passport showing the new name.
      • Updated Aadhaar Card.
      • Marriage certificate (in case of change due to marriage).
      • Any other government-issued document certifying the change.
    • For Trade Name Change:
      • Proof of the new trade name (e.g., board resolution, partnership deed, certificate of incorporation).
      • Identity and address proof of the authorized signatory.
      • Existing GST Registration Certificate.
  • Log in to the GST Portal: Go to the official GST portal (www.gst.gov.in) and log in using your credentials.

  • Navigate to Amendment of Registration: Go to Services > Registration > Amendment of Registration Core Fields.

  • Select 'Business Details': The 'Business Details' tab will likely be the default or an option within the 'Core Fields' amendment.

  • Edit the Name: Find the field for the Legal Name or Trade Name (or both) and enter the new name as it appears on your supporting documents.

  • Upload Documents: Attach the scanned copies of the necessary documents as proof of the name change. Ensure they are clear and adhere to the portal's size and format specifications.

  • Enter Reason and Date of Amendment: You'll need to provide the reason for the name change and the effective date of the change.

  • Verification and Submission: Verify the details entered and submit the application. You will need to digitally sign the application using your Digital Signature Certificate (DSC) or e-verify using an Electronic Verification Code (EVC) sent to your registered mobile number and email ID.

  • Acknowledgement: Upon successful submission, an Application Reference Number (ARN) will be generated and sent to your registered email and mobile number.

  • Verification by GST Officer: The GST officer will process your application. They may raise queries or ask for additional documents. You'll need to respond to any such communication through the GST portal.

  • Approval and Updated Certificate: If the officer is satisfied, the amendment will be approved, and your GST Registration Certificate will be updated with the new name. You can download the updated certificate from the portal.
